The directory was the governing fivemember committee in the french first republic from 2 november 1795 until 9 november 1799, when it was overthrown by napoleon bonaparte in the coup of 18 brumaire and replaced by the consulate. A few histories stop in 1795 with the creation of the directory, some stop in 1799 with the creation of the consulate, while many more stop in 1802, when napoleon bonaparte became consul for life, or 1804 when he became emperor.
